Booked this hotel because of its location so close to the Alhambra and the hotel parking deal in the parking lot of the Alhambra. Very convenient. We used our GPS which had us driving in a circle away from the lot. Just park in the Alhambra lot. The hotel is across the street. It is a pleasant walk from the... More
